作为一款主打多链接入的非托管钱包,TokenPocket 为充值 USDT 提供了多条路径,但真正好用与否取决于对链选择、矿工费与合约交互的把控。本文以产品评测视角,分层剖析从入金到上链的技术流程与管理策略。


首先明确链路:USDT 常见于 ERC‑20、TRC‑20、BEP‑20 等,充值前必须在钱包内选定对应链并确保持有该链原生币作为矿工费。矿工费估算建议由三部分构成:实时 gas price(或带宽/能量)、交易复杂度(转账 vs approve+transfer)、网络拥堵溢价;TokenPocket 内置的 gas 估算可作为基线,但企业级场景应接入链上预言机或第三方费估算 API 以动态调优。
单层钱包(非托管、单密钥)设计下的 UX 优势是用户主权,但也要求智能支付系统管理能力:实现高效支付接口需提供 SDK 和批量支付 API,支持 nonce 管理、重试策略与交易打包(batching)以降低总矿工费。智能支付系统应包含路由模块,自动选择最优链或桥,并在跨链前后做状态一致性校验。 多链支付监控层面,推荐采用事件监听器+索引服务:对 ERC‑20 的 Transfer、Approval 事件做实时入库,结合确认数阈值和回滚检测;对桥接交易则需追踪中继 tx。技术研究方向包括:使用 meta‑transactions 与 gas‑relayer 降低用户门槛、通过闪电交换或聚合器实现即时兑换、用智能合约 wallet‑guard 做二次签名与限额控制。 智能合约实践要点:充值合约应实现幂等、重入防护、事件清晰;对于高频商户,建议部署中继合约处理批量结算并优化 calldata。总体评价:TokenPocket 在多链接入和用户友好性上具备优势,但构建企业级充值体系应补足动态费估算、批量支付接口与全面的多链监控能力,才能在成本与可靠性之间达到平衡。